OpenAI's ChatGPT Superapp Overhaul: New Tools & Listing
Summary
OpenAI is planning a major overhaul for ChatGPT, aiming to transform it into a "superapp." This initiative includes new coding tools and AI agents. The goal is to boost revenue ahead of a potential stock market listing. What's interesting is this is part of a broader reorganization, shifting resources towards enterprise clients and intensifying competition with rivals. The overhaul will give more prominence to OpenAI’s coding product, Codex. It's expected to roll out in the coming weeks as updates to ChatGPT's website and mobile apps. To drive adoption, OpenAI is redesigning ChatGPT’s interface. New prompts and features will guide users towards coding tools, image generation, and partner services like Canva and Booking.com. Most Codex users are already paying customers. Businesses currently account for about 40 percent of OpenAI’s revenue, a share expected to rise to 50 percent by year-end.
